Four years have passed since the second missile attack on the city of Ganja by the Armenian Armed Forces during the Patriotic War.

Axar.az reports that on the morning of October 5, 2020, Azerbaijan's second-largest city was targeted from the Berd region of Armenia.

Missiles struck near the Ganja International Hospital, Secondary School No. 34, a furniture factory on Shah Ismayil Khatai Street, the area known as "Yevlakh Bus Station," and the Central Market. As a result, 3 civilians sustained various degrees of injuries and were hospitalized, while significant damage was inflicted on civilian infrastructure.

On October 5, the Armenian Armed Forces also launched two missiles at the city of Beylagan. One of the shells landed in the yard of a kindergarten, and the other in an empty area within the city. On that day, the military-political leadership of the aggressor Armenia continued its terrorist acts against civilians, flagrantly violating the norms and principles of international law.

From the morning of October 5, 2020, the enemy's armed forces not only targeted Ganja and Beylagan but also shelled densely populated areas in the Goranboy, Goygol, Tartar, Zardab, and Barda regions.

As a result of the armed forces of the occupying country once again shelling areas densely populated by peaceful Azerbaijani civilians with heavy artillery, missiles struck the central streets of Barda city and the vicinity of the District Central Hospital. Shakhriyar Mehdiyeva was martyred from the shrapnel of a missile shell, and three others were hospitalized with various degrees of bodily injuries. Significant damage was also inflicted on the infrastructure. A criminal case has been initiated in connection with all these facts under the relevant articles of the Azerbaijani Criminal Code.

It should be noted that during the Second Karabakh War, a total of 93 civilians lost their lives due to Armenia's military aggression, including 12 children and 27 women, while 454 civilians were injured. In total, 12,292 residential and non-residential buildings and 288 vehicles were damaged, and 1,018 cases of damage to farms were identified.

The Barda region and city center were subjected to missile and heavy artillery attacks by the Armenian Armed Forces three times (on October 5, 27, and 28) during the Second Karabakh War. As a result, 29 people were martyred, 112 were injured, and significant damage was inflicted on civilian infrastructure and vehicles in the region.
